
Mevsimler
The civil servant's only refuge is his state. A civil servant's child has no state. The state does not even look at you with its cold indifference. You can't go anywhere, you can't get any help. You were raised in such a way that you cannot even sell a lemon on the street. That's why the poorest people in the world are the children of civil servants and middle class children who cannot hold on anywhere and who have little chance of holding on due to their structure. When life is good, when you are young... Arnavutköy and Bebek... Elvis sings It's now or never. There are demonstrations in Beyazit, it is May 27th. French impersonators, college girls, bohemians, class talkers. Humanité, denial of denial... Workers' Party, Mehmet Ali Bey, Behice Hanim... Thick corduroy trousers, turtleneck sweaters...
"Hey Dev-Gençli, the time for war is near. Take the gun, put it on your waist. against imperialism "Prelude of betrayal, lies, organizations, deviations, bourgeois tailmen, revolutionary self-criticisms and executions... Big and small rebellions, those who resisted, those who dissolved... 68', 12 March and 12 September... Long corridor... Seasons , a breathtaking story of excitement, love and defeat... Gün Zileli masterfully tells the broad times, a novel of Turkey with seasons
